• 5644阅读
  • 4回复

[提问]有没有Qt分析包含文件并高亮、自动补全的例子? [复制链接]

上一主题 下一主题
离线呆呆很呆
 
只看楼主 倒序阅读 楼主  发表于: 2012-10-21
指定包含目录 打开CPP文件载入到QTextEdit,然后分析包含文件并高亮
说白了就是qt-creator的效果 源码太多了,看不懂

离线XChinux

只看该作者 1楼 发表于: 2012-10-21
包含文件,那你直接调用g++语法分析器不就行了?还有ctags。


=============================================================
这里有个语法着色的
看看这个: GNU Source Highlight
http://www.gnu.org/software/src-highlite/
二笔 openSUSE Vim N9 BB10 XChinux@163.com 网易博客 腾讯微博
承接C++/Qt、Qt UI界面、PHP及预算报销系统开发业务
离线呆呆很呆
只看该作者 2楼 发表于: 2012-10-21
回 1楼(XChinux) 的帖子
原来还有这种工具 谢谢了 我去看看
离线呆呆很呆
只看该作者 3楼 发表于: 2012-10-21
回 1楼(XChinux) 的帖子
g++语法分析器是指那个文件呢,没找到啊  
离线XChinux

只看该作者 4楼 发表于: 2012-10-22
比如
g++ -E myapp.cpp > myapp.cpp.txt

在myapp.cpp.txt里是预处理的结果,里面有所有的头文件,所有的所需函数声明声明。
二笔 openSUSE Vim N9 BB10 XChinux@163.com 网易博客 腾讯微博
承接C++/Qt、Qt UI界面、PHP及预算报销系统开发业务
快速回复
限100 字节
 
上一个 下一个